From 8c168889e5ef37b4d334827108615e762511c622 Mon Sep 17 00:00:00 2001 From: zhuzhuanzhuan Date: 星期二, 26 十二月 2023 11:39:25 +0800 Subject: [PATCH] 1、根页面网站标题由统计分析调整为MDC智慧车间 2、车间看板页面优化代码,去除冗余代码,试图解决新增车间后设备无法自由拖拽问题(未在现场调试,本地调试无问题) 3、车间看板页面全屏模式进入车间后车间背景图无法正常计算高度 4、车间看板与设备监控页面设备详情弹窗调整数据过长则省略的判定条件 5、首页优化布局方式,实现响应式布局 --- src/views/mdc/base/modules/WorkshopSignage/EquipmentDetailModal.vue | 32 ++++++++++++++++++++------------ 1 files changed, 20 insertions(+), 12 deletions(-) diff --git a/src/views/mdc/base/modules/WorkshopSignage/EquipmentDetailModal.vue b/src/views/mdc/base/modules/WorkshopSignage/EquipmentDetailModal.vue index bcb1fe9..c234759 100644 --- a/src/views/mdc/base/modules/WorkshopSignage/EquipmentDetailModal.vue +++ b/src/views/mdc/base/modules/WorkshopSignage/EquipmentDetailModal.vue @@ -85,13 +85,13 @@ <a-descriptions-item label="璁惧鍚嶇О">{{resultData.equipmentName}}</a-descriptions-item> <a-descriptions-item label="IP鍦板潃">{{resultData.equipmentIP}}</a-descriptions-item> <a-descriptions-item label="绔彛鍙�">{{resultData.dataPort}}</a-descriptions-item> - <a-descriptions-item label="绯荤粺鐗堟湰鍙�">{{resultData.SystemVersion}}</a-descriptions-item> + <a-descriptions-item label="绯荤粺鐗堟湰鍙�">{{resultData.systemVersion}}</a-descriptions-item> <a-descriptions-item label="椹卞姩绫诲瀷">{{resultData.driveType}}</a-descriptions-item> - <a-descriptions-item label="绯荤粺鍨嬪彿">{{resultData.SystemType}}</a-descriptions-item> + <a-descriptions-item label="璁惧鍨嬪彿">{{resultData.equipmentModel}}</a-descriptions-item> <a-descriptions-item label="璁惧绫诲瀷">{{resultData.deviceType}}</a-descriptions-item> <a-descriptions-item label="璁惧鍔熺巼">{{resultData.devicePower}}</a-descriptions-item> - <a-descriptions-item label="鏈夋晥杞存暟">{{resultData.ValidAxis}}</a-descriptions-item> - <a-descriptions-item label="鏈�澶ц酱鏁�">{{resultData.MaxAxis}}</a-descriptions-item> + <a-descriptions-item label="鏈夋晥杞存暟">{{resultData.validAxis}}</a-descriptions-item> + <a-descriptions-item label="鏈�澶ц酱鏁�">{{resultData.maxAxis}}</a-descriptions-item> <a-descriptions-item label="澶囨敞">{{resultData.remark}}</a-descriptions-item> </a-descriptions> @@ -237,16 +237,13 @@ :key="item.id" :label="item.chineseName" > - <a-popover v-if="item.value&&item.value.length>18"> - <template slot="content"> + <a-tooltip @mouseenter="mouseEnterItem"> + <template slot="title"> {{item.value}} </template> - {{item.value}} - </a-popover> + <div class="description-item-class">{{item.value}}</div> + </a-tooltip> - <template v-else> - {{item.value}} - </template> </a-descriptions-item> </a-descriptions> @@ -1423,6 +1420,13 @@ closeModal() { this.handleCancel() + }, + + mouseEnterItem(e){ + console.log(e, e.target, e.target.clientWidth, e.target.scrollWidth) + if (e.target.clientWidth >= e.target.scrollWidth) { + e.target.style.pointerEvents = 'none' // 闃绘榧犳爣浜嬩欢 pointer-events 灞炴�х敤浜庤缃厓绱犳槸鍚﹀榧犳爣浜嬩欢鍋氬嚭鍙嶅簲銆� + } } }, beforeDestroy() { @@ -1464,7 +1468,7 @@ /*background: -ms-linear-gradient(left, rgba(0, 0, 0, 0.66) 0%, rgba(0, 0, 0, 0.4) 100%);*/ /*background: linear-gradient(to right, rgba(0, 0, 0, 0.66) 0%, rgba(0, 0, 0, 0.4) 100%);*/ background-color: #312c2c; - opacity: 0.7; + opacity: 1; } /deep/ .ant-modal-close { @@ -1571,6 +1575,10 @@ { width: 130px; overflow: hidden; + } + + .description-item-class{ + overflow: hidden; white-space: nowrap; text-overflow: ellipsis; } -- Gitblit v1.9.3